240 投稿
收录了8篇文章 · 3人关注
  • Resize,w 360,h 240
    一文读懂HashMap

    本文准备从以下几个方面去讲解HashMap:1)HashMap源码详细分析2)HashMap为什么是线程不安全的?3)HashMap和HashT...

  • Resize,w 360,h 240
    Java高并发(三) - CountDownLatch、CyclicBarrier和Semaphore

    Java高并发(一)- 并发编程的几个基本概念Java高并发(二) - Java 内存模型与线程Java高并发(三) - CountDownLa...

  • Java高并发(四) - Java 原子类详解

    Java高并发(一)- 并发编程的几个基本概念Java高并发(二) - Java 内存模型与线程Java高并发(三) - CountDownLa...

  • Resize,w 360,h 240
    JVM 常用参数

    Trace跟踪参数 -verbose:gc-XX:+PrintGC -XX:+ PrintGCDetails 打印GC详细信息。 -XX: + ...

  • Guava Cache

    原文 使用Guava cache构建本地缓存 - sameLuo的个人空间 - OSCHINA Guava Cache -- Java 应用缓存...

  • Disruptor 缓冲行填充的进一步解释

    最近学习Disruptor的使用。也看了不少介绍缓冲行的原理,比如这篇。其中关于缓冲行的实现,一直不太明白。为什么是15个long?不是更多或更...

  • 线程池的优雅关闭实践

    平时开发中,大家更多的关注的是线程池的创建、任务的提交和执行。往往会忽略线程池的关闭,甚至忘记调用shutdown()方法,导致内存溢出。大多知...

    4.1 徐志毅 6 50
  • Resize,w 360,h 240
    Netty入门教程——认识Netty

    什么是Netty? Netty 是一个利用 Java 的高级网络的能力,隐藏其背后的复杂性而提供一个易于使用的 API 的客户端/服务器框架。N...

专题公告

java 高并发 netty .....